Transaction 7bfab2c61eedcf37fc0fecb85bc23fb42a270558bda54440789ebfa5d00d4540
1 Input
1 Output
-
7bfab2c61eedcf37fc0fecb85bc23fb42a270558bda54440789ebfa5d00d4540:0
- value
- 66425317
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aedcabec07fadafa13ff89aca23312bc65f8dd8a OP_EQUAL
- address
- 3HdbrT9wDrBEg55FnQn78vC75T8fTMkou9